On the road for the first time this season without Jamal Murray, the Nuggets suffered the second loss of their title defense Sunday, falling 107-104 to the feisty Rockets in Houston. Denver (8-2) returns home to face the Clippers on Tuesday night in an in-season tournament game.

MCCORD PUBLIC SCHOOL DISTRICT SEEKING CANDIDATES The Board of Education of McCord Public School District hereby announces that statutorily qualified individuals interested in running as a candidate for the #1 seat on the McCord School board of Education may file to run as a candidate for this seat at the Osage County Election Board between the hours of 8:00 am and 5:00 pm, Monday, December 4, 2023, through Wednesday, December 6, 2023.
